    Carpet cleaning looks easy from a range. Buy a machine, fill a tank, run it over the flooring, and let everything dry. That version of the story is appealing, especially when the carpet is beginning to look exhausted and the concept of paying an expert feels like another home cost that can wait. But carpet care in St. George, Utah, has its own set of realities, and they matter more here than they perform in many other places.

    The desert climate alters the equation. Dust is consistent, tracked in on shoes, brought by wind, and infiltrated fibers far much faster than many property owners expect. Heat impacts drying times. Difficult water can affect how cleaning options behave. Family pets, red rock dirt, household traffic, and the periodic summer monsoon all leave their mark. A carpet in this part of Southern Utah can look fine on the surface area and still hold a surprising amount of soil below.

    That is where the genuine comparison starts. Professional cleaning and DIY carpet cleaning can both make sense, but they do not deliver the very same results, and they do not carry the exact same threats. The much better choice depends upon the condition of the carpet, the type of staining, the age of the fibers, and how much effort and time you are willing to invest. In St. George, those factors tend to weigh a little differently than they do in a milder, wetter climate.

    What carpet is actually holding onto

    Most individuals judge carpet by what they can see. A few visible spots on the hallway runner, some traffic lanes near the sofa, perhaps a faint smell if the dog has declared one corner as his own. What is harder to see is the accumulation inside the pile.

    Carpet fibers gather dry soil initially. That consists of sand, dust, pollen, skin cells, and grit from outside. In a location like St. George, the abrasive part of that mix matters. Great grit acts nearly like sandpaper when it is walked on consistently. It shortens the life of the fibers by using them down before the carpet itself is actually "worn out." That suggests a carpet can be cleaned up for look alone and still be aging underneath, or it can be cleaned up correctly enough to slow that wear.

    Then there are the oils, spills, food residue, and family pet mishaps that bind soil to the carpet. A vacuum handles the loose product, however not the residue that has actually attached itself to the fibers or settled deep into the backing. That is where chemistry, heat, agitation, dwell time, and extraction begin to matter.

    An excellent cleaning method does more than brighten the surface. It removes the soil that shortens carpet life, decreases odors, and keeps the texture from going flat and dull. The concern is not simply whether the carpet looks better later. It is whether the carpet was actually cleaned in a way that preserves it.

    What do it yourself cleaning does well

    DIY carpet cleaning has a real place, and there are times when it is the practical option. If the carpet is generally in excellent shape, the discolorations are small, and you are handling routine maintenance instead of deep contamination, a rental maker or a home system can offer a visible improvement.

    The greatest case for DIY is benefit. You can spot-clean after a spill, handle a small room on your schedule, and avoid waiting on a visit. For households that stay ahead of messes and vacuum routinely, a do it yourself pass can freshen the carpet in between expert cleanings.

    There is also the expense aspect. Rental makers are inexpensive in advance, and even a purchased home unit typically spends for itself after numerous uses if the alternative would be duplicated professional service for extremely minor soil. For houses, short-term rentals, and lightly used spaces, that math can make sense.

    DIY can work specifically well for surface-level cleanup after a celebration, for a single room with moderate traffic, or for households trying to extend the time in between deeper professional check outs. If the carpet is newer and you understand exactly what triggered the stain, that can tilt the choice toward doing it yourself.

    The limitation is that do it yourself results are typically more cosmetic than restorative. The device may pull up some visible grime, however it generally can not match the water pressure, suction strength, and temperature control of professional equipment. That distinction becomes obvious when the carpet is greatly stained, when odors remain, or when the fibers need a true rinse rather than a surface area wash.

    Where DIY carpet cleaning tends to fall short

    A typical error is presuming that a carpet cleaner is only as excellent as the maker itself. In practice, the outcome depends just as much on the operator. Too much cleaning agent leaves residue that draws in more soil later on. Not enough rinse leaves the carpet sticky. Over-wetting can send moisture into the pad, where it lingers long after the surface appears dry. Under-extraction leaves water, loosened soil, and cleaning representatives caught inside the carpet.

    That last point is particularly crucial in St. George. Dry weather can make a carpet seem like it should dry quickly, and sometimes it does. However dry air does not fix extreme wetness in the padding or subfloor. A carpet may feel dry to the touch while the lower layers stay damp. That produces conditions for mildew, sticking around odors, and, sometimes, wicking, where stains go back to the surface as the carpet dries.

    DIY makers likewise battle with built-in traffic lanes. Hallways, stairs, and living room pathways typically hold a compressed layer of embedded soil that does not respond well to a light pass. A homeowner might invest an afternoon cleaning and still see dull, grayish lines along the very same course. Those lanes are not always permanent damage. Frequently they merely require more powerful agitation and more effective extraction than a rental can provide.

    There is also the issue of uneven outcomes. One space may look excellent, while another still shows irregular color since detergent was not totally gotten rid of or because the cleaning pass was inconsistent. The carpet then dries with a blotchy look, which leads lots of people to clean it once again too soon, intensifying the problem.

    What expert carpet cleaning gives the table

    Professional carpet cleaning is not simply a more powerful version of DIY. It is a various procedure, constructed around bigger devices, more powerful suction, much better chemistry control, and a cleaner total workflow.

    A skilled professional starts by determining fiber type, traffic patterns, problem discolorations, and any signs of previous over-wetting or damage. Polyester, nylon, wool, and blended carpets do not all respond the exact same method. Neither do carpets with stain-resistant treatments or older carpets that have actually currently been cleaned consistently. A specialist can adjust the process rather of utilizing one generic setting for every single room.

    The genuine benefit is extraction. Expert makers, specifically truck-mounted systems or high-grade portable units, can get rid of more soil and more moisture than a normal property owner setup. That matters due to the fact that the goal is not only to loosen particles, but to get it out of the carpet structure. Better extraction implies less residue, much faster drying, and less possibility of the carpet attracting dirt again immediately.

    Professionals likewise have access to pre-treatment and finding solutions that are more targeted than the standard all-purpose detergent offered to customers. A coffee stain, a grease mark, a pet urine problem, and a tracked-in clay area each act differently. A mindful technician knows when to pre-spray, when to agitate, when to wash, and when a stain may be permanent rather than removable.

    For homes in St. George, that type of accuracy settles. Desert dust, red soil, and animal traffic frequently produce layered issues, not a single surface stain. Expert cleaning is much better matched for that kind of combined soil load.

    When do it yourself is the smarter choice

    There are still plenty of situations where doing it yourself is affordable. If the carpet is in fairly good condition, the soil is light, and you are mainly trying to keep things fresh, a DIY approach can be completely sufficient. A spare room, a vacation rental between visitors, or a studio apartment with restricted wear does not constantly validate expert service.

    DIY can likewise be a great choice when you are dealing with a fresh spill and you know what it is. Quick action matters with wine, coffee, urine, and food dyes. A homeowner who blots immediately, uses the best cleaning technique, and prevents over-saturating the area can often avoid a long-term stain.

    For people who are comfortable with equipment and cautious about directions, DIY can work as upkeep between professional gos to. That is frequently the sweet area. Let specialists deal with the deep cleaning one or two times a year, then utilize area treatment and periodic light cleaning to keep the carpet nice in between.

    The secret is sincerity. DIY works best when the carpet is currently in workable condition. It works less well when the carpet is overdue for a deep tidy, has persistent smells, or has heavy traffic patterns that have entered into the texture.

    When professional cleaning is the much better call

    Some carpet problems are merely beyond what a rental maker can solve well. If the carpet has deep discoloration, duplicated family pet mishaps, heavily compressed traffic lanes, or a strong smell that lingers after basic cleaning, expert service is generally the much better choice.

    Professional cleaning is also the much safer path for fragile carpets, older installations, or homes where the carpet has already been over-wet in the past. A service technician can prevent errors that a do it yourself user might make without recognizing it, such as utilizing the incorrect chemical on wool or leaving excessive moisture in a thick pad.

    What matters particularly in St. George

    The regional environment deserves its own mention since it alters cleaning outcomes. St. George is dry, warm, and dirty much of the year. That mix indicates carpets build up great soil rapidly, and it also means property owners in some cases undervalue how unclean a carpet has actually ended up being due to the fact that the soil is not damp or sticky. It is dry, pale, and simple to neglect till the traffic lanes start looking flat and gray.

    The location's dust is likewise abrasive. Gradually, that can make a carpet appearance older than it is. Routine vacuuming helps, however it can not totally remove all of the embedded grit. That makes deeper extraction more valuable here than in locations where the main challenge is wetness or mud.

    Dry air can likewise produce a false complacency about drying time. Yes, carpets may dry quicker in St. George than they would in a damp coastal environment. But much faster surface drying does not suggest much better cleaning. If a do it yourself task leaves too much cleaning agent or moisture behind, the dry environment just masks the issue for a while. The carpet might feel great within hours, then start showing residue-related stiffness or recurring areas later.

    Pet ownership is another factor. Lots of homes in Southern Utah have active pet dogs and indoor-outdoor living patterns. That means more tracked soil, more odor challenges, and more opportunity for mishaps near entry points. Carpet cleaning because setting is not simply cosmetic upkeep, it is part of keeping the home livable.

    A practical way to decide

    The cleanest method to select in between professional and DIY is to think of the task in front of you, not the general idea of carpet cleaning. A tiny spill on a more recent carpet is not the same as 3 years of traffic in a living room. A visitor bedroom with light usage is not the like a corridor that gets crossed a hundred times a day.

    If the carpet just needs refreshing, if the soiling is light, and if you are comfortable taking your time, do it yourself can be effective and affordable. If the carpet has noticeable wear, smells, rush hour, or a history of spills and family pet concerns, professional cleaning is most likely to provide the kind of outcome people actually desire when they say they desire the carpet "cleaned up."

    It typically boils down to whether the goal is look or restoration. Do it yourself can improve appearance. Expert work is more likely to restore the carpet closer to its best condition.

    That distinction may sound subtle, however in practice it is the line in between a carpet that merely looks much better for a week and a carpet that stays cleaner, smells fresher, and holds up longer.

    Choosing the ideal technique without overspending

    A lot of property owners presume the choice needs to be all or nothing. It typically does not. A reasonable pattern is to vacuum regularly, handle spills right away, utilize area treatment carefully, and schedule expert cleaning when the carpet begins showing signs that surface area maintenance is no longer enough.

    That technique gives you the best of both methods. You prevent paying for expert service every time a stain appears, but you also do not ask a customer machine to perform like commercial equipment. You save the deeper work for the minutes when it in fact matters.

    For many homes in St. George, that indicates a professional cleaning at intervals that reflect usage, not a stiff calendar. A busy home with kids and animals may need attention more frequently than a gently inhabited home. A rental home might require a various schedule than a primary residence. The ideal timing depends upon traffic, soil load, and the expectations you have for the carpet's look and lifespan.

    There is genuine worth in being selective. Not every carpet requires a deep professional clean right now, and not every visible area needs a service call. But when the carpet has actually crossed from routine upkeep into ingrained soil, odor, or use, attempting to conserve cash with a standard DIY pass can end up costing more in the long run.
